

F2F #2: The Vintage vs. The Velocity
What does a winemaker have in common with a tech sales executive?
At first glance, not much. One works with time, patience, and restraint. The other is measured by speed, momentum, and quarterly results.
And yet, both make high-stakes decisions under pressure, where a single call can shape years of outcomes.
This F2F session focuses on the tension between vintage and velocity.
In tech, speed is a metric; In winemaking, time is a virtue.
This morning session will open with a short framing presentation about wine making (!), followed by a panel conversation bringing together a winemaker and two senior tech sales executives. Together, they’ll explore how different worlds think about growth, timing, trade-offs, and the discipline of saying no.
